For more than 20 years, the University of Sharjah has provided its academic, scientific and research services as a comprehens­ive public university for all academic discipline­s. The University was establishe­d in 1997 under the kind patronage of His Highness Sheikh Dr Sultan bin Muhammad Al Qasimi, Member of the Supreme Council and Ruler of Sharjah, and President of the University of Sharjah. It is currently considered one of the major universiti­es locally and regionally, and it occupies a high national ranking, according to the latest internatio­nal rankings.

The University of Sharjah includes 14 colleges, which are the College of Medicine, College of Pharmacy, College of Dentistry, College of Health Sciences, College of Engineerin­g, College of Computing and Informatic­s, College of Sciences, College of Business Administra­tion, College of Law, College of Communicat­ion, College of Arts, Humanities and Social Sciences, College of Shariah and Islamic Studies, College of Fine Arts and Design, and College of Graduate Studies.

The University of Sharjah offers 101 accredited academic programmes in various scientific discipline­s, which are 54 Undergradu­ate programmes, 31 Master’s programmes,

14 PhD programmes and two Postgradua­te diploma programmes. More than 15,000 students study in various stages of bachelors, diplomas and postgradua­te studies, and the number of graduates exceeds 30,000 graduates from different regions of the world.

College of Business Administra­tion:

The college is considered one of the leading colleges in the region and its programmes vary at the level of the bachelor’s and graduate studies. Undergradu­ate programmes include management, finance and accounting, and the graduate level features the Executive Master in Business Administra­tion, which is a profession­al programme directed to those who have spent a significan­t period of time away from studying and are in advanced administra­tive positions. The Master of Business Administra­tion is for new graduates and short-term graduates. At the beginning of the academic year 2019-2020, a PhD programme in Business Administra­tion was started, which is divided into two phases. The first stage is the academic preparatio­n through studying eight courses (24 hours), and the second stage consists of 24 credit hours. The college is keen to upkeep its various programmes consistent to the needs of the labour market.

National Academic Accreditat­ion: All programmes of the College of Business Administra­tion are accredited by the Academic Accreditat­ion Authority at the Ministry of Education in the UAE.

Internatio­nal Academic Accreditat­ion: The programmes offered by the College of Business Administra­tion are accredited by the Colleges of Business Developmen­t Council (AACSB).

The college’s graduate programmes aim to design programmes with broad horizons that attract all majors from lawyers, medical profession­als, police, military, managers, and engineers, and to contribute to enhancing their profession­al advancemen­t.
